Then Xavier 2 (de Galarreta) comes to take us to Luis Cañas. Old Luis is now 81 but he is SO fit!
Obviously working bloody hard in vineyards is the only way - you get to be 81 and still outpace us 60-something kids, whilst maintaining a daily wine consumption that would probably get us shut down were I even to mention it.
He's just one of those wiry old guys who never sit still. Permanent motion. Lovely man. He started the firm sixty years ago; a small wine grower who despaired of ever selling his wine through avaricious merchants! So got on his bike (literally) and sold everything himself in Bilbao. But it was Juan-Luis; his son who built the now stunning business on these simple beginnings.
Go to any good restaurant in Spain today and you'll see 'Luis Cañas' wines. Certainly in the Rioja Top Ten for quality. Deserved success.
